Understanding the Fundamentals: Essential Skills for Success
To excel in computational logic, it's essential to develop a strong foundation in programming languages, such as Prolog or Python, as well as a solid understanding of mathematical concepts like set theory and predicate logic. The Professional Certificate in Introduction to Computational Logic covers these fundamentals, providing students with a comprehensive introduction to the principles of computational logic, including inference, deduction, and abduction. By mastering these skills, individuals can develop a robust framework for analyzing complex problems, identifying patterns, and making informed decisions. For instance, a student who completes this certificate program can apply their knowledge to develop expert systems, which are computer programs that mimic human decision-making abilities.

Staying Ahead of the Curve: Emerging Trends and Technologies
The field of computational logic is constantly evolving, with new technologies and trends emerging all the time. To stay ahead of the curve, it's essential to stay up-to-date with the latest developments and advancements. One area that's gaining significant attention is the integration of computational logic with other disciplines, such as machine learning and natural language processing. By exploring these intersections, professionals can develop innovative solutions to complex problems and stay at the forefront of their field. For example, researchers are currently exploring the application of computational logic to explainable AI, which aims to make AI decision-making more transparent and accountable.
